There are enough vacant properties in England to provide hundreds of thousands of people a home. Many agree that it makes sense to bring these empty properties back into use however there are often many obstacles facing both property owners and the neighbouring community.
In early 2011 The HCA launched the Empty Homes Toolkit with the aim of pulling together the skills and practices of a large range of people and organisations experienced in bringing homes back into use. The toolkit is designed to offer information and advise to a range of audiences who have a front-line role in tackling the challenges posed by empty properties.
The toolkit aims to answer questions that are frequently asked such as:
- Why is it important to re-use empty homes?
- Why do homes become empty?
- Where are the empty homes?
- Who can get empty homes into use?

The Case overview - Grahame Park, Collindale
Camelot took on the Grahame Park project in September 2010 as the first phase of the fourteen year re-development plan for the whole Grahame Park Estate. Camelot's role is to act as the security contractor and advisor within the decant project. We have successfully achieved the first phase of the decant working on six residential blocks of flats where we have protected the voids through occupation with Live-in Guardians.
The project seeks to provide an effective security solution whilst offering hundreds of people a home that is low cost and would otherwise be wasted space.
For each phase going forward Camelot will make safe and habitable each of the new phase of flats and place live-in guardians in situ. The project currently houses over 100 guardians, providing affordable housing for the next 14 years allowing Choices for Grahame Park to focus on redevelopment plans rather than reacting to the continual crime and vandalism issues that were occurring before the Camelot solution was implemented.
Once complete, the regeneration project implemented by Choice for Grahame Park and Barnet Homes will provide over 4000 homes with gardens, improved green spaces and better community and health facilities.
